How far back do verizon phone records go. Verizon only keeps the logs of your text message activity for 90 days on your My Verizon account online. They might be able to retrieve older logs for a fee. If you need the content, Verizon only can provide the 10 days or so with a subpoena. After the 10 days, the data is overwritten with new.

Text messages are treated like emails, according to the ECPA. That means, under this crucial and controversial law, officers must obtain a warrant from a judge for content stored by a service provider (like Verizon or AT&T) that is less than 180 days old, but not for content that's 180 days or older.Authorities can ...The online list of calls is the billable calls - and missed calls won't show up. The only way I know of is to view the call log on your phone - on mine (Android/smartphone) I can view recent history, and filter by Missed, Received, Dialed, etc) so it's not that hard to see a list of the missed calls.If you want to download your call logs to a Spreadsheet, Go to Verizon's official website and log in to your account. In main menu click on "Usage". Then tap on "View Usage Details". Select the date range for the call logs. Tap on Download and select the spreadsheet format.Feb 3, 2021 · Online only goes back 16 months. For anything older than what is online you must call and request bill reprints. Make sure you ask for the detailed bill that includes call logs. There is a $5 charge for each bill reprint. I need to retrieve my call logs from a few years back. Quick Answer. The great news is, we can go back seven years. You are correct, you can sign into your My Verizon account online and get the past years worth of your billing statements free of charge. If you need to go back more than a year, you can order archived bills by contacting our Customer Service Department at 1800-922-0204.No, Verizon Wireless only keeps at most 10 days worth of message content on their servers before it is deleted/overwritten.
